Transaction e50f3259b81223a56da976532afa40768cfc73dfca3b20aa4e20497af77107c3
1 Input
1 Output
-
e50f3259b81223a56da976532afa40768cfc73dfca3b20aa4e20497af77107c3:0
- value
- 2500
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 150acb030d980fb61c83eaa2726954f3e329be790068365cf0382cc9cac6a257
- address
- bc1pz59vkqcdnq8mv8yra238y625703jn0neqp5rvh8s8qkvnjkx5ftsxaaz4a